Back to jobs
Linux Kernel Networking Expert
Successfully
Req. VR-120810
The Platform Drivers team is on the lookout for a dynamic, energetic software engineer who can design, develop, and maintain clean and robust code. If you understand the intricacies of the Linux kernel and device drivers, this is the role for you. Join us!
As a key contributor to the success of the client's IP, you will be part of a leading team to drive and enhance client's abilities to deliver the highest quality, industry-leading technologies to market.
Contribute to the development and maintenance of the Linux kernel, focusing on Linux Network drivers and Linux Network stack, and related subsystems.
Develop, test, and optimize kernel patches for L2 (MAC) Layer device drivers and related subsystems to enhance functionality, reliability and performance.
Collaborate with cross-functional teams to design and implement new features and improvements in the Linux kernel.
Participate in code reviews, provide constructive feedback, and ensure adherence to best practices and coding standards.
Troubleshoot and resolve complex issues related to Linux Network driver and related software stack in the Linux kernel.
Stay updated with the latest developments in the Linux kernel community and contribute to upstream projects.
Document design specifications, technical details, and user guides for developed features and patches.
Must have
At least 7+ years of job experience, with at least 5+ years of Linux driver development experience.
Proven experience in Linux kernel development with a focus on Networking driver and related stack.
Strong understanding of Networking Concepts, Protocols and software layers within the Linux kernel.
Demonstrated contributions to Linux kernel patches and upstream projects.
Proficiency in C programming and kernel debugging tools.
Solid understanding of computer architecture, networking technologies, and I/O subsystems.
Experience with version control systems, particularly Git.
Excellent problem-solving skills and the ability to work independently and collaboratively in a team environment.
Knowledge of and hands-on experience with Synopsis Ethernet IP would be significantly advantageous
Nice to have
Bachelor's/master's in engineering.
Languages
English: B2 Upper Intermediate
Seniority
Senior
Bengaluru, India
Req. VR-120810
Other System Languages
Automotive Industry
06/02/2026
Req. VR-120810
Apply for Linux Kernel Networking Expert in Bengaluru
*Indicates a required field